        This nonprofit, educational Web site exists to alert you to a toxic personal and family stressor - a cycle of [psychological wounds + unawareness] that silently passes down our genera-tions and weakens our culture. This cycle promotes widespread social problems like abuse, neglect, divorce, crime,  abortions, addictions, bigotry, runaways, terrorism, gangs, homelessness, obesity, depression, suicide, and murder. Have any of these affected your family? 

         From 30 years' clinical experience and study, the site offers you an effective way to break the cycle, and reduce major personal, marital, and family problems. To understand and break the cycle, you'll' need to:

assess yourself for significant psychological wounds, and reduce any you find; and...

learn and apply basic ideas on six basic topics...

personalities

relationships

communication

family systems

bonding, losses, and grief

effective parenting

        This site provides a free six-lesson self-study course (articles, worksheets, and resources) on these interrelated topics. They build on each other, so are best done in order.
